探索触控未来:ReactSwipeable带你步入滑动操作新时代
react-swipeableReact swipe event handler hook项目地址:https://gitcode.com/gh_mirrors/re/react-swipeable
项目介绍
在数字化时代,手势控制已成为用户体验的关键组成部分。ReactSwipeable,由业界知名的Formidable团队打造,是现代Web开发中的一柄利器——一个专为React设计的高效滑动手势处理Hook。通过简化的API和灵活的功能,它让开发者能够轻松实现滑动事件,赋予应用自然流畅的交互体验。
项目技术分析
ReactSwipeable利用了React的Hooks机制,提供了一种非侵入式的方式来监听和处理滑动事件。它支持多方向滑动识别,包括左、右、上、下滑动,这使得它在处理各种滑动交互场景时游刃有余。此外,其对性能的高度关注体现在最小化打包后的gzip大小,确保了应用程序的轻量化运行。通过有效的代码结构和优化,ReactSwipeable保证了即使在资源受限的设备上也能有良好的表现。
项目及技术应用场景
ReactSwipeable的应用场景极为广泛,特别是在那些需要直观滑动互动的界面设计中。比如:
- 移动应用界面:如图片轮播、卡片滑动删除功能。
- 响应式网站导航:左右滑动切换菜单项。
- 电子商务产品浏览:滑动浏览商品详情页的图像集合。
- 游戏交互:简易的滑动操作来控制游戏元素。
- 教育软件:通过滑动进行下一页或上一页的学习材料切换。
项目特点
- 简洁易用:通过几个简单的配置,即可为组件添加滑动事件处理逻辑。
- 高度可定制:提供了丰富的API选项,允许开发者自定义滑动阈值、方向等。
- 跨平台兼容:无论是Web端还是Hybrid应用,都能无缝集成。
- 性能优化:精心设计以减少内存占用,加快渲染速度。
- 活跃维护:背靠Formidable的支持,持续更新和维护,确保技术的前沿性和稳定性。
- 详尽文档:全面的文档和演示,助力开发者快速上手。
借助ReactSwipeable,开发者可以迅速将直观的滑动体验融入到他们的应用之中,提升用户体验到新的高度。无论是构建富交互的移动应用,还是设计网页上的新颖交互,ReactSwipeable都是不可或缺的工具之一,帮助您在现代Web的浪潮中乘风破浪。
本项目不仅简化了滑动事件的实现过程,还极大地拓展了前端应用的设计可能性,适合任何追求极致用户体验的开发者。现在,就加入这个活跃且充满创新的社区,开启您的滑动交互新篇章吧!
react-swipeableReact swipe event handler hook项目地址:https://gitcode.com/gh_mirrors/re/react-swipeable